Maris Stella wins vb triple crown

Hemantha Warnasooriya, Chief Executive Director McLarens Lubricants Ltd handing over the championship trophy to the captain of the Maristella College under 20 team.

Maristella College, Negombo bagged three titles in boys under 14, 16 and 20 to win a triple crown in the Blue, Gold and Blue Western Province Invitation Schools Volleyball Championships 2011, worked off at Royal College courts recently.

Girl spikers from Mahagamasekara Maha Vidyalaya, Radawana won the under 20 title which was the only event for girls.

Royal College Colombo secured runners up titles in boys under 12, 14 and 16 age groups. Bandaranayaka Central College, Mirigama became runners up in

under 20 boys category.

The event had been organized jointly by the Royal College, Colombo and the Royal College Union Volleyball Advisory Committee while Mobil Lubricants Oil were the sponsors.

A total of 72 teams representing 32 schools participated in the tournament. Hemantha Warnasooriya, the Chief Executive Director, McLarens Lubricants Ltd attended the closing ceremony as the Chief Guest along with Upali Gunasekara, Principal Royal College, Colombo.
